fcmfix
fcmfix copied to clipboard
HyperOS3上不开启自启权限, 无法拉起已完全停止的应用
设备: K70Pro OS: HyperOS 3.0.4.0
可是我不想给应用自启权限, 而是真的有通知过来的时候才允许应用被拉起. 我自己也是一个Android开发, 可以指点下是哪部分逻辑有问题, 如果好改的话, 我也可以自己测试完后贡献pr. 感激~
大概是HyperOS自己的hans服务限制了被其他应用拉起,你得找到是在哪里限制并在fcmfix里hook掉它。 coloros也是同样的,我直接用noactive把系统的hans顶了,配置noactive就不会有拉不起来的情况了。HyperOS应该也差不多
hyperos3给app设置自启权限还会被莫名的关闭,然后就导致收不到fcm的消息推送了,很头痛不知道哪里解决
Ops,My bad! 才发现是以前装了Universal GMS Doze模块导致的🤡